Description
AKA: Kibbles and Bits.
A short, but sweet line up the left side of a randomly featured, face.
Begin off the ground up a steep, blank, slab to reach a very high section of edges and holds (A running start may be needed for some takers). Mantle this bulge feature and work left towards the very high first bolt. Continue up and left toward to the second bolt using a sparse amount of holds and careful footwork. Meet the crux near the third bolt using thin crimps, and misleading patina. Finish on positive holds up declining terrain.
A great line that is often skipped because of its high first bolt. If you're comfortable at the grade and/or have a solid head, this lead won't be an issue. Give it a whirl.
